It was a pretty iconic film, a very good film. Controversial, even in France when it came out in 1974, libertarian, politically incorrect (understatement) and originally banned in UK.

It was eventually on Channel 4 here in the 1990s and I recorded it – on videotape in those days and now transferred to DVD. This posting on Talk Morgan has reminded me to watch it again.

The film, one of Gerard Diepardieu’s most notable, also featured Patrick Dewaere as his travelling partner in crime and Miou-Miou as their shared plaything.

The Morgan doesn’t do much more than provide a place for a short session of the favourite recreation of the two car-stealing and woman-using young bloods that the film is about, and then break down. So they stole a bigger car. I don’t think the back seat of the Morgan would have suited them for long anyway

The mirrors on the car are bonnet mounted, a bit forward of the usual place, so that might point to its age.
